WebBy handling the low-frequencies, subwoofers reduce the strain on speakers. This allows the fronts, center, and surround sound speakers to focus on the midrange and high frequencies, where they excel, and not with bass, where they struggle. WebGood design practices require short power and ground loops so the vias are best held closely to the SMD pad. When the vias are open metal, you have to strike a balance between the two requirements. The easy way out is to cover the vias with a tent of solder mask on both sides. Figure 2. WebDec 22, 2024 · 1) Chip Resistors (R) Chip Resistors are the most common SMD parts that manufacturers use on SMT PCBs. Usually, the 3 numbers on the body of a chip resistor show its resistance value. the 1 st and 2 nd digits are significant digits, and the 3 rd digit indicates the multiple of 10, such as “105” indicates “1MΩ”, “672” is “6.7KΩ”.
